Ukrainian Literature - A Wartime Guide for Anglophone Readers

An introduction for general readers and students to Ukrainian literature in English translation, using the responses of Ukrainian poets and prose writers to Russia's full-scale invasion of Ukraine in 2022 and the preceding eight-year war as its starting point.

List of contents










1. Foreword; 2. 2023: Invasion and defiance; 3. 1992: Independence established, enjoyed and explored; 4. 1965: dissenting from the party-state; 5. 1933: death and life with totalitarianism; 6. 1918: the national revolution; 7. 1876: empires endured; 8. 1847: from people to nation; 9. 1798: the new Ukrainian literature begins; 10. 1610: early modern multifariousness; 11. 1185: the presence of the medieval past; 12. Afterword; List of abbreviations; References.
